Getarea12c is not designed for multi-object calculations. If you select a complex shape that has internal holes or consists of multiple separate objects, the macro may return inaccurate results. For design work involving nested cutouts, many professionals revert to a workaround: filling the shape with a color and analyzing it differently, or breaking the object into simpler component parts.
